Solve equation, check for extraneous solutions
fiasKO [112]

Start with

1=\dfrac{1}{n^2}+\dfrac{n^2-4n-5}{3n^2}

We observe that both fractions are not defined if n=0. So, we will assume n \neq 0.

We multiply both numerator and denominator of the first fraction by 3 and we sum the two fractions:

1=\dfrac{3}{3n^2}+\dfrac{n^2-4n-5}{3n^2} = \dfrac{n^2-4n-2}{3n^2}

We multiply both sides by 3n^2:

n^2-4n-2=3n^2

We move everything to one side and solve the quadratic equation:

2n^2+4n+2=0 \iff 2(n^2+2n+1)=0 \iff 2(n+1)^2=0 \iff n+1=0 \iff n=-1

We check the solution:

1=\dfrac{1}{1}+\dfrac{1+4-5}{3} \iff 1 = 1+0

which is true
